Vedavyas Kamath contesting from Mangaluru South, Raghupati Bhat from Udupi : BJP third list

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

The BJP on Friday April 20 released its third list of candidates for the crucial Karnataka assembly elections.

The BJP has named 59 candidates in its third list. In the first two lists, it had named a total of 154 candidates.

From the coveted constituency of Mangaluru South, BJP has fielded Vedavyas Kamath. He will be up against Congress’ sitting MLA J R Lobo.

Santosh Kumar Rai has been fielded from Mangaluru (Ullal) constituency, against Congress’ minister and MLA U T Khader.

Vedavyas Kamath (L) and Raghupati Bhat

In Mangaluru North, the BJP has decided to bank on Dr Bharath Shetty as the candidate against Congress’ sitting MLA Mohiuddin Bava.

In Udupi, former MLA Raghupati Bhat has been given the ticket. He will be facing sitting MLA and minister Pramod Madhwaraj of Congress.

In Kaup, it will be BJP’s former MLA Lalaji R Mendon against Congress candidate and sitting MLA Vinay Kumar Sorake.

Congress using impeachment as political tool: Jaitley

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

Accusing the Congress of using impeachment as a political tool, Finance Minister Arun Jaitley on Friday said it was a revenge petition to intimidate the judiciary following the Supreme Court’s verdict on Judge B.H. Loya’s death.

“It (impeachment motion) is a revenge petition after the falsehood of the Congress has been established in the Justice Loya death case,” he said in a Facebook post under the heading “Judge Loya Death Case – The One That Almost Created a Judicial Mutiny.”

His comments came after opposition leaders met Rajya Sabha Chairman M. Venkaiah Naidu and submitted an impeachment motion for the removal of Chief Justice Dipak Misra.

“It is an attempt to intimidate a judge and send a message to other judges that if you don’t agree with us, 50 MPs are enough for a revenge action,” he said, adding that Congress and “its friends” had started using impeachment as a “political tool”.

The Minister said impeachment of a Supreme Court judge was to be done only in the case of either his incapacity or on proven misconduct.

“Trivialising the use of that power is a dangerous event… To use the power as intimidatory tactics when neither you have a case of ‘proven misconduct’ or the numbers on your side is a serious threat to judicial independence,” he said.

It was not difficult to collect 50 signatures of the Rajya Sabha or hundred signatures of the Lok Sabha members even on frivolous issues, he said, referring to the 71 MPs who signed the impeachment motion.

Jaitley said the judgement on Judge Loya exposed the conspiracy to generate falsehood as propaganda in the public and political space and alleged that there was connivance among some politicians, judges, lawyers and media.

“Never ever so blatantly in the past have national political parties, a few retired judges and some senior lawyers so closely identified themselves with the generation of falsehood that they almost come out as conspirators,” he said.

Jaitley said BJP President Amit Shah had no role in the Sohrabuddin case and that “the Caravan Magazine’s stories and investigations are a textbook example of fake news”.

The news website had reported about the mysterious circumstances surrounding the death of Judge Loya in Nagpur in November 2014. Loya was hearing the alleged fake encounter killing of Sohrabuddin Sheikh in Gujarat in 2005 in which now BJP President Amit Shah was an accused.

Holding that public interest crusaders had graduated into “institution disruptors” picking up false causes, Jaitley said the Congress through its lawyers was too willing to identify with these “institution disruptors” and thus intimidate courts.

“A divided court is finding itself helpless to respond to these initimidatory tactics,” he said.

Referring to the press conference in January where four senior judges of the Supreme Court virtually revolted against the Chief Justice over allocation of cases including Judge Loya’s case, Jaitley said a divided court was the single greatest threat to judicial independence.

“What has happened today is a price the Indian judiciary has to pay for misadventures of many. There is no better time for judicial statesmanship and political foresight,” he added.

Trump seeks to expand US arms sale abroad

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

The Trump administration has unveiled a new policy that could vastly expand sales of armed drones, making it easier to put American-made weapons into the hands of US allies and partners.

With the plan that was rolled out on Thursday, the administration sought to lift — what it viewed — as self-imposed policy restrictions that limited potential opportunities for business, the New York Times reported.

However, according to experts, the move posed grave risks to US security as the newly-released conventional arms transfer policy will put jobs and the interests of arms manufacturers ahead of safety, security and human rights in its decisions on who the US should arm.

Since taking office, President Donald Trump has shown an “insatiable appetite” for selling American weaponry abroad — at times using face-to-face meetings with global leaders to make a personal sales pitch.

Under the new Conventional Arms Transfer (CAT) policy and Unmanned Aerial Systems (UAS) export policy, private US defence companies will now be allowed to directly sell certain types of conventional weapons and a broader range of unmanned drones to allies without having to go through the US government, CNN reported.

Trump seemed to foreshadow the new policies during a news conference with Japanese Prime Minister Shinzo Abe on Wednesday when he said at a that after allies order weapons from the US, “we will get it taken care of, and they will get their equipment rapidly”.

“It would be, in some cases, years before orders would take place because of bureaucracy with Department of Defence, State Department.

“We are short-circuiting that. It’s now going to be a matter of days. If they’re our allies, we are going to help them get this very important, great military equipment,” Trump said.

The biggest change announced involved the sale of larger armed drones like the Predator and the Reaper, which were the workhorses of the fight against insurgents in Afghanistan and the tribal regions of Pakistan.

Former President Barack Obama embraced the weapons but was also so troubled by such remote warfare tools that he placed unusual restrictions on their sale, the Times report said.

“The new drone export policy will keep our defence industrial base in the vanguard of emerging defence technologies while creating thousands of additional jobs with good wages and generating substantial export revenues,” said Peter Navarro, assistant to the President for trade and manufacturing policy.

Under the old policy, only Britain, France and Italy were approved to purchase armed drones, said Dan Gettinger, co-director of the Centre for the Study of the Drone at Bard College.

As more countries are approved, “the risk is that countries may be more willing to use military force when they can do so without risking their own people”, Gettinger said.

Syria sends back France’s Legion of Honour for Assad

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

Syria has returned to France the top Légion d’honneur presented to President Bashar al-Assad in 2001, saying he would not wear the award of a country that was a “slave” to the US.

The move came days after France said a “disciplinary procedure” for withdrawing the award was under way, the BBC reported.

France had joined the US and the UK in bombing Syrian targets in retaliation for an alleged chemical weapons attack on Douma, the last rebel-held town in the Eastern Ghouta region outside Damascus. More than 70 people were reportedly killed in the April 7 attack.

Former French President Jacques Chirac had decorated Assad with the highest class of the award, the grand-croix, after the latter took power following the death of his father.

“It is no honour for President Assad to wear a decoration attributed by a slave country and follower of the US that supports terrorists,” the Syrian Foreign Ministry said in a statement.

The other recipients of the award included former dictators Benito Mussolini, Francisco Franco and Colonel Muammar Gaddafi. Tunisia’s ousted former President Zine El Abidine Ben Ali received it in 1989 and Russian President Vladimir Putin got it in 2006.

So far, only one foreign leader, former Panamian President Manuel Norriega, has been stripped of the honour. Under French President Emmanuel Macron, Hollywood mogul Harvey Weinstein was also stripped of the award after a series of accusations of sexual harassment and rape.

Siddaramaiah may take final decision on contesting from Badami tomorrow

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

Karnataka chief minister Siddaramaiah has once again said that the party leadership will decide his candidature from the Badami seat and he will abide by its decision.The chief minister said: “Whatever the party leadership says, I will abide by it”.

Addressing media persons in Mysuru on Friday, the CM said, “the party leaders from Bagalkot and Vijaypur districts, S R Patil, M B Patil, Thimmapur and others have requested me to contest from Badami. However, I denied. Still, they have submitted a request to the high-command. I will follow the decision of the high-command.”

Earlier, though Siddaramaiah’s contest from Badami was still uncertain, his son Dr. Yathindra had tweeted that the CM will file the nomination papers from Badami constituency on April 23 and deleted the tweet within minutes. It created more confusion among the Congress leaders, workers as well as the opposing team which is preparing a sketch to defeat the CM if he contests from the Chamundeshwary constituency.

It is sure that the CM will contest from Chamundeshwari constituency and he has expressed his wish to contest from Badami as well. However, it is said that the party leaders had culled the idea saying that it would give a sense of strong signal.

Intl community should support Pak on counter-terrorism efforts: China on Modi’s ‘terror export factory’ remarks

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

China on Friday backed its all-weather ally Pakistan and called on the international community to support its counter terrorism efforts after Prime Minister Narendra Modi described the neighbouring country as a “terror export factory”.

Beijing: China on Friday backed its all-weather ally Pakistan and called on the international community to support its counter terrorism efforts after Prime Minister Narendra Modi described the neighboring country as a “terror export factory”.

“Terrorism is the enemy faced by all. The international community should work together to fight against it,” foreign ministry spokesperson Hua Chunying said during a media briefing here, when asked about China’s response to Modi terming Pakistan as a “terror export factory” during a speech in London.

“We hope the international community could support the efforts made by Pakistan in counter terrorism and forge effective cooperation with it in that regard,” Hua said putting up a strong defence for China’s all-weather ally.

While speaking at the ‘Bharat Ki Baat, Sabke Saath’ programme at the iconic Central Hall Westminster in London on Wednesday, warning Pakistan, Modi had said India will not tolerate those who export terror and will respond to them in the language they understand, referring to the 2016 surgical strikes conducted across the LoC.

“When someone has put a terror export factory in place and makes attempts to attack us from the back, Modi knows how to answer in the same language,” he had said.

Hua’s comment also came ahead of the meeting of the Foreign Ministers of the Shanghai Cooperation Organisation (SCO) here, to be held early next week.
External Affairs Minister Sushma Swaraj is arriving here tomorrow to take part in the meeting to be held on April 24. She is due to meet her Chinese counterpart Wang Yi on Sunday.

Separately Defence Minister Nirmala Sitharaman too will attend the SCO Defence Ministers’ meeting on the same day.

These are the first meetings of the SCO after India and Pakistan were admitted into the eight-member group in which China and Russia play an influential role. Both events are to be attended by the respective Ministers from Pakistan.

SCO consists China, Russia, India, Pakistan, Tajikistan, Kazakhstan, Uzbekistan and Kyrgyzstan.

Modi is also due to attend this year’s SCO summit to be held in the Chinese city of Qingdao in June.
Hua said issues related to terrorism will be discussed at the meeting of SCO Foreign Ministers.

“We believe it is a purpose of the SCO to promote relevant cooperation in that field. Security has been a priority of the SCO since its inception,” she said.

“So the upcoming SCO Foreign Ministers meeting will see participants exchanging views on the relevant issues, major international and regional issues and all the participants will uphold the Shanghai sprit to consolidate more consensus and to move forward the development of the SCO,” she said.

women in purdah attend feast at Kerala’s Guruvayur temple

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man


The Guruvayur Devaswom hade decided on Tuesday to allow non-Hindus to attend the prasada oottu (temple feast).
THRISSUR: For the first time in the history of Guruvayur Sri Krishna Temple, women wearing purdah attended the temple feast offered to devotees at the Annalakshmi Hall located outside the temple on Wednesday and Thursday. The Guruvayur Devaswom hade decided on Tuesday to allow non-Hindus to attend the prasada oottu (temple feast) exercising the powers vested on the board. The meeting also decided to allow people enter the Annalakshmi Hall wearing shirts, pants and footwear.

Guruvayur Devaswom administrator C C Sasidharan told Express, “We serve feast to around 5,000 devotees every day at noon. On auspicious days, the number of people attending the prasada ottu swells to 7,000. The committee decided to allow non-Hindus participate in the prasada ottu as the Annalakshmi Hall is located outside the temple premises. The decision has been well accepted and I don’t think the thantri (high priest) will object to it. There was no phenomenal increase in the people attending the prasada ottu after the decision was implemented. There were a few women wearing pardah among them. We can’t differentiate the people who attend prasada ottu by religion.”

The devaswom provides upma as breakfast and meals as supper for around 500 devotees every day. Thousands attend the feast at noon. Though the ottu pura (dining hall) was located inside the temple premises earlier, it was shifted outside the premises a couple of years ago.

Asked about allowing K J Yesudas, who has sung hundreds of devotional songs praising Sri Krishna, the presiding deity of the temple, to enter the temple, Sasidharan said the Devaswom committee did not discuss the issue.

Welcoming the decision, Muslim League state general secretary C H Rasheed, who is a native of Chavakkad near Guruvayur, said it will help improve the cordial relationship of Hindus and Muslims in the area.

“There’s an atmosphere of harmony prevailing among the residents of Guruvayur which is above differences in belief. We’re happy to see members of the Muslim community attending the temple feast. I’m planning to attend the feast with my party colleagues soon,” he said.

SC asks Centre to seize terrorist Dawood Ibrahim’s Mumbai properties

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

The Supreme Court on Friday directed the Central Government to seize properties of underworld don Dawood Ibrahim in Mumbai.

A bench headed by Justice RK Agrawal dismissed the plea filed by Dawood Ibrahim’s sister Haseena Parker and his mother Amina Bi Kaskar against attachment of their properties by the government, saying they belong to the fugitive underworld don.

The prime properties in Mumbai’s Nagpada belonged to Dawood but his mother and sister, both dead, had taken possession of them.

In 1988, the government sealed the properties under a law that allows the takeover of properties of smugglers, foreign exchange manipulators and their relatives.

Dawood’s mother and sister had challenged the takeover, which were initiated after the 1993 serial blasts in Mumbai in which 257 were killed. Dawood had fled the country and the departments concerned sought to seize properties belonging to the fugitive don.

Amina Bi Kaskar and Hasina Parkar had moved the apex court after the tribunal and the Delhi High Court dismissed their challenge to the takeover order in July 1998.

In November 2012 Supreme Court ordered status quo in the case.

The government had claimed that several opportunities were given to Amina and Hasina to show legal sources of income to acquire the properties but no valid document was filed.

The two women reportedly had seven residential properties in their names – two in Amina Bi’s name and five in Hasina Parkar’s name. The properties, worth crores, were allegedly acquired with Dawood’s illegal wealth.

In November 2017, three south Mumbai properties belonging to the fugitive don were auctioned for Rs 11.58 crore. The properties were put on auction by the ministry of finance, under the Smugglers and Foreign Exchange Manipulators (Forfeiture of Property) Act. The three properties were the Hotel Raunaq Afroz, also known as Delhi Zaika, Shabnam Guest House and six rooms in Damarwala building.

Dawood Ibrahim is the mastermind of the 1993 Mumbai serial blasts. He is listed as a global terrorist by the UN Security Council’s IS and al-Qaida Sanctions Committee.

India’s assertion that he has been sheltered by Pakistan was confirmed recently when the latest list of terror organisations and terrorists released by the UN Security Council included Dawood Ibrahim and his Karachi address.

FIR Filed Against BJP MLA’ for Making Provocative Statement.

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

An FIR was registered against Karnataka BJP MLA Sanjay Patil on Friday on charges of delivering a provocative speech in Belgaum.

Patil, while addressing a gathering in Belgaum on Thursday, said that the upcoming election in the state is not about roads, water or other issues but about Hindus versus Muslims and Ram Mandir versus Babri Masjid.

The complainant has demanded disqualification of Patil’s candidature for his communal speech and for violating the model code of conduct.

The FIR was registered in Marihal police station in Belgaum Rural district under Sections 253a and 259A of Indian Penal Code (IPC).

Karnataka will go to polls on May 12 to elect its representatives for the 225-member Assembly. The results will be out on May 15.

A week ago, a BJP MLA from UP had made similar comments about the next Lok Sabha polls. The 2019 Lok Sabha elections would be fought on the lines of ‘Islam versus Bhagwan’ and ‘Pakistan versus India’, BJP UP MLA Surendra Singh.

Fierce battle awaited in Gowda strong belt

April 20, 2018 by Nasheman

Manohar Yadavatti in Ramnagar

Ramnagar district is in the close proximity of the capital city of Bengaluru and if you are lucky enough to escape from the mad traffic, there’re chances that you may reach the district place within one and a half hours. But such timings could be rare one as almost on all days, the road further leading to the most sought after tourist place Mysuru is always crowded and traffic snarls and jams are literally an everyday feature.

Well other than these traffic hazards, Ramnagar on the face of it gives an impression as if it’s one more district just like the remaining ones in the prosperous Cauvery delta. Yes for name sake it happens to be another one district but only when you mix with the people and try to understand the ground reality your ears will become warm in no time!

The district has four constituencies namely Kanakpura, Ramnagar, Channapatna and Magadi and the region which was earlier part of Bengaluru Rural district came into being when HD Kumarswamy, Janata Dal Secular party’s state president happened to become the chief minister in alliance with the BJP after toppling his own party’s alliance government with the Congress.

KANAKPURA: It’s also a taluk headquarters and has many scenic spots catering to a variety of tourists like those interested in trekking, visiting temples and enjoying the lush green atmosphere. Although it’s time for scorching summer to commence most of the lakes are laughing with water level to the brim which speaks of the reasons for standing crops in the fields.

Mekedatu is a tourist place and you need to walk through the backwaters of the river during rainy season. The stretch of the part is so called as the mighty Cauvery literally becomes a small stream such that even a goat can jump from one side to the other part of the river.

Kanakpura was once also the name of the parliamentary constituency which has been now been renamed as Bengaluru Rural. The area which was hitherto known for agriculture, horticulture, sericulture and dairy farming, of late has also become a hub of granite industry and the granite found here has a huge demand not only in the state but elsewhere across the country and outside as well.

Granite business has also become a controversial subject of late with accusations of the administrative machinery and politicians of all hues making hay while the place was also the hotbed of illegal sand smuggling.

In fact PGR Sindhia had a complete control on the constituency for a couple of decades starting from 1983 when he represented it for the first time. He continuously won in Kanakpura during the 1983,1985,1989,1994 and 2004 general elections. Hailing from the RSS and ABVP background he distanced himself from these organizations and identified with the Janata Party and Janata Dal.

But all these accomplishments became a glory of the past as he drifted away from the Janata Pariwar to join the Bahujan Samaj Party. He was also nominated as Vice President of the state BSP but afterwards he miserably lost from this constituency and was expelled from the party.

In this way after undergoing a horrible honeymoon he made up his mind to return to the parent party hoping for a political rehabilitation. But in the meantime much had changed on the ground in Kanakpura. Sathanuru which was till then a separate constituency became part of the Kanakpura constituency and DK Shivakumar, Power Minister who’s all powerful in Sathanuru switched over his winning spree from Kanakpura.

DK Shivakumar has not only been returning from this constituency but thanks to his clout with the party high command he has also ensured that his brother DK Suresh also became the Lok Sabha member from Bengaluru Rural Lok Sabha constituency.

He began his political career at the age of 25 by becoming an MLA from Sathanuru in 1989.That’s only a beginning as he became a minister when he was barely 30.His close proximity with SM Krishna as chief minister catapulted him to the role of the latter’s Man Friday. So far he’s been elected for five terms from Sathanuru and Kanakapura. In a way DK Shivakumar’s entry to Kanakpura also paved the way for PGR Sindhiya’s exit from the same.

Perhaps this experience of providing shelter was acknowledged by the party high command which entrusted with him another such assignment to keep the 46 Gujarat Congress MLAs intact to ensure the election of Ahmed Patel, party treasurer to the Rajya Sabha. He did no mistake in fulfilling his responsibilities but that also led to the beginning of a series of IT raids on his houses, offices and other properties across the country.

He’s yet to come clean on the fallout of such raids but things like these have hardly made any change over his master control on the constituency. The party office in a new building is being refurbished in grand manner while the Janata Dal Secular party office has been housed in an old building lacking basic infrastructure.

On the face of it, the situation gives a rosy picture as if everything is well with DK Shivakumar’s candidature. According to the Janata Dal Sources, Shivakumar’s family organizes some or the other event throughout the year just to keep the voters in good humor.

Sometime back under the guise of ‘Sreenivas Kalyanotsava’ every household was presented a sari. Likewise presentations or prizes in the form of wristwatches, wall clocks, cookers and laptops make it to every voter on the list. The competitions’ include quizzes, Rangoli and what not.

Again JDS leaders confide: Don’t be under the impression that all these are provided by the minister’s family. They’ll have sponsors in the form of granite quarry owners, businessmen and similar patrons.

They also admit: It’s not that everyone’s happy here. People are scared to talk in open against their nefarious activities. They are tired about the atrocities being committed on all those who try to raise their voices.

There’s a big chunk of silent voters who if at all make up their mind can change the tables upside down. But that’s the million dollar question which’s less chances of being answered in the affirmative.

MAGADI: HC Balakrishna who’s with the Janata Dal Secular for long parted ways with other seven JDS MLAs after they were expelled from the party for violating the party whip during the Rajya Sabha elections. All of them ultimately resigned from the party and joined the ruling Congress which rewarded them with party tickets.

He first got elected on a BJP ticket during 1994 polls but lost the subsequent elections again as a BJP candidate in 1999.In between he joined the Janata Dal Secular and had been getting elected successively in the polls during 2004,2008 and 2013.

But now it’s a total above turn to him. Interestingly the whole Congress unit which had been vehemently opposing him has suddenly embraced wholesale the Janata Dal Secular which it had been fighting tooth and nail.

This change of party has changed the situation so much that the Congress party office has transformed itself into the Janata Dal Secular office while the Congress party office is yet under construction!

A Manjunath who had lost to HC Balakrishna as a Congress candidate in the previous elections is now the JDS opponent to the latter. Just like they say everything is fair in love and war HM Revanna, Transport minister who was all along a formidable rival to HC Balakrishna is now being compelled to canvass for him. While A. Manjunath who’s the JDS candidate now still regards HM Revanna as his political guru and has his portrait unveiled in the JDS office!

Caste is thicker than blood is not a new found belief in this country. But to witness it you should come to Ramnagar district as Bhairegowda, former panchayati member claims: We have voted for Janata Pariwar ever since we have started exercising our electoral franchise. Let anyone chop off our hands but we shall only vote for Devegowda’s party!

Compared to the overconfident mood in the JDS office, there’s lull in the Congress circles. However Firoz Pasha, former town municipality president becomes cool to pooh pooh all tall claims made by the JDS camp. To substantiate his argument he claims: Can any election be won by such sheer enthusiasm? Balakrishna sir has been the MLA for four terms and has contributed enough for the development of the constituency. DK Suresh, Lok Sabha member also has good relations with voters while social welfare schemes of the Siddaramaiah government will contribute in ensuring the Congress candidate’s win.

CHANNAPATNA: This constituency has been considered as the most sensitive, volatile and of high voltage among all the 224 Assembly constituencies of the state. HD Kumarswamy former chief minister is the JDS candidate here. He’s also the party candidate in the adjoining Ramnagar constituency as well. CP Yogeshwara, sitting MLA is the BJP candidate for the third time while HM Revanna the Transport minister is the ruling party candidate.

For CP Yogeshwara, parties hardly matter to him as has been evinced by his electoral conquests. He first won from here as an Independent candidate in 1999 and joined the Congress party and later was re-elected on the party ticket in 2004 and 2008.Following the BJP government coming to power he quit his seat to become a minister in 2008.However, in the subsequent by-elections he forfeited his seat as a BJP candidate to Ashwath MC of the Janata Dal Secular.

Then HD Kumarswamy had announced that Ashwath MC was a diamond. But the human ‘diamond’ in no time joined the ruling BJP and vacated his seat when HD Kumarswamy dubbed him as ‘Black Diamond’. CP Yogeshwara again retained his seat as a BJP candidate in the subsequent by-polls held in 2011.

But he quit the BJP and contested the seat as a candidate of Samajvadi party in 2013 and made it to the Assembly. So for CP Yogeshwara changing parties and still making it to the Assembly is not a big deal.

But this time around the ground situation however doesn’t seem to be as conducive as it used to be earlier in all the six previous elections held so far. For instance during the 2013 elections he just managed to register a win against Anitha Kumarswamy by defeating her by a margin of 6,464 votes.

HD Kumarswamy looks to be making all ditch efforts to avenge the defeat of his wife who had shifted to the constituency after completing one term in Madhugiri constituency of Tumakuru district.

He has now claimed: Ramnagar and Channapatna are like two eyes and there’s no way one can see only with one eye.

But those in CP Yogeshwara’s camp make fun of this claim: Where’s was this second eye while he was a chief minister. Was he blind then?

But if you ask those in the HDK’S camp as to which seat he’ll retain in the event of winning from both, they are not sure as the only utmost priority now is to see that CP Yogeshwara is defeated!

RAMANAGAR: The constituency has remained a Janata Dal Secular party bastion from 2004 onwards when HD Kumarswamy won from there for the first time. He was subsequently reelected during the 2008 and 2013 polls while the party got elected in the by-polls held in 2009.He triumphed last time by a margin of 25,398 votes.

Every now and then he keeps swearing in that Ramnagar is his political birth place and will never ever think of changing his constituency. But, he’s no rationale to contest the neighboring constituency Channapatna.

One thing which is a noteworthy factor in this Vokkaliga dominant district is irrespective of the parties the personalities matter and this time around there appears to be mutual war of all sorts and forms.
